2019 Connecticut General Statutes
Title 19a - Public Health and Well-Being
Chapter 368ll - Miscellaneous Provisions
Section 19a-907c - Conversion therapy and the expenditure of public funds.

Universal Citation: CT Gen Stat § 19a-907c (2019)

No public funds, as defined in section 9-601, shall be expended for the purpose of (1) practicing conversion therapy, (2) referring a person to a health care provider for conversion therapy, (3) referring any individual to any person engaged in trade or commerce for conversion therapy, (4) health benefits coverage for conversion therapy, or (5) a grant or contract with any entity to conduct conversion therapy or refer any person to a health care provider for conversion therapy or to a person engaged in trade or commerce to provide conversion therapy.

(P.A. 17-5, S. 4.)

History: P.A. 17-5 effective May 10, 2017.
